Examine the amino acid sequence from three organisms (A, B, and C). Which two organisms are the most closely related?
Organism A: Val-Ser-Thr-Val
Organism B: Leu-Ala-Leu-Ala
Organism C: Val-Ser-Asp-Met
(1 point)
a. B and C
b. They are all equally related.
c. A and B
d. A and C
1 answer
Organism A and Organism C are the most closely related as they both share the amino acid Val and Ser in their sequences. Organism B is more distantly related as its sequence does not share any amino acids with either Organism A or C. Therefore, the answer is d. A and C.
